If you want to switch Midjourney from an old Discord account to a new one, the most important thing to understand first is: Midjourney subscriptions and generation history are tied to your Discord account. This article explains the switching process in the actual order of operations, how to avoid double charges, and how to recover and save old works as much as possible. Before switching, confirm first: Midjourney subscriptions cannot be “directly transferred” Midjourney subscriptions are bound to your Discord account, not to a specific channel or server.
